A vending game employing a mechanical claw to retrieve prizes, typically small toys, often features brightly colored, buoyant waterfowl as the primary reward. These games are frequently found in arcades, amusement parks, and family entertainment centers.
Such devices offer a blend of skill and chance, creating an engaging experience for players. The challenge lies in manipulating the claw’s controls to successfully grasp and lift a desired object. This type of amusement has a long-standing presence in popular culture, offering a simple yet consistently appealing pastime. The attainable nature of the prizes, coupled with the tactile gameplay, contributes to its enduring popularity. It also provides an accessible and relatively inexpensive form of entertainment.
